Beijing Leans on Nepal over Tibetan Ref…

Under pressure from the Beijing, the Nepalese government has arrested hundreds of refugee Tibetans who cross the border from Tibet to escape persecution by the Chinese regime, refugees say, sending many back to China and earning objections from human rights groups.

Read →

Comments on this post are for paying subscribers